Italian Peasant Soup Recipe

A delicious soup filled with beans, meat, spinach and tomatoes. Lots of flavour, family friendly, quick and easy!

Ingredients

  • 1 pound sausage links sliced
  • 1 large onion chopped
  • 3 garlic cloves minced
  • 1 pound boneless skinless chicken breasts cubed
  • 2 15 oz cans of kidney beans
  • 2 14.5 oz cans chicken broth
  • 2 14.5 oz cans diced tomatoes
  • 2 teaspoon dried basil
  • 2 teaspoon dried oregano
  • 5 cups fresh spinach leaves chopped
  • Shredded Parmesan cheese optional
  • salt and pepper

Instructions

  • In a pan on medium heat, cook sausage and onions. Add garlic and cook for 30 more seconds. Drain and set aside. In the same pan, cook chicken until no longer pink.
  • In a large pot on medium heat, add sausage and onions and chicken.
  • Stir in the beans, broth, tomatoes, basil and oregano. Bring to a boil.
  • Lower heat and simmer for 10 more minutes. Add the spinach and heat just until wilted.
  • Season with salt and pepper and garnish with cheese if desired.
